What Is Tech Neck?
Tech neck occurs when your head tilts forward for extended periods, increasing strain on the neck muscles and cervical spine. For every inch your head moves forward, the pressure on your neck can increase by up to 10 pounds leading to discomfort, stiffness, and poor posture over time.
Common Signs of Tech Neck
Frequent neck or upper back pain
Headaches starting at the base of the skull
Shoulder stiffness and tension
Tingling or numbness in the arms or hands
Forward head posture noticeable in photos or mirrors

Daily Tips to Prevent and Relieve Tech Neck
1. Adjust Your Screen Height
Place your phone, tablet, or computer at eye level to reduce downward head tilt.
2. Take Regular Breaks
Follow the 20-20-20 rule: every 20 minutes, look 20 feet away for 20 seconds.
3. Strengthen Postural Muscles
Incorporate chin tucks, shoulder blade squeezes, and neck stretches into your daily routine.
4. Choose Ergonomic Seating
A supportive chair with proper lumbar support helps maintain spinal alignment.
